Netbeans y GlassFish, parece haber un pescado al sol
Ubuntu 7.10 parece haber perdido la atencion de sus creadores, constantes actualizaciones indicando que hay problemas, referencias que no estan o archivos de actualizacion que no se pueden descargar, avisos y solicitudes indicando que hay que hacer una actualizacion parcial. Pues migremos al ubuntu 8.04 y mantengamonos al dia.
Exito total.
Y procedo a instalar netbeans..............!!!Queeeee¡¡¡¡¡
¿El Netbeans ya no viene con el tomcat?....
Bueno lo instalo solo y lo asocio al tomcat, todo bien hasta la compilacion, debugear o ejecutar es imposible, eternamente, no hay permiso para crear archivos de LOG, Siempre es la misma caida, acudo a san google, y no hay nada solo preguntas como la mia.
Bien ¿y como se hace ahora?
Ahora viene con el GlassFish un servidor que es de la Sun, no como el Tomcat que pertenece a la comunidad Apache.
MMMmmmm....supongo que no habra problemas.
Craso error, como toda aplicacion web de verdad, tiene que tener un mecanismo para hacer uso del pool de conecciones pues los proveedores de hosting lo exigen, la mia tambien lo tiene (lo mas estandar posible).
Compila sin problemas, y procedo a debugear........¡¡¡¡OHHHHH!!! SE CAE ¿?
Cuando hace el lookup se cae. Reviso y encuentro que el netbeans a generado un archivo sun-web.xml
¿Que onda? dice que hay un datasource pero no tiene ninguno de los parametros cuidadosamente elegidos para crear el web.xml estandar (donde esta el datasource) que se necesita con el tomcat, ¿Que significa esto?
Significa que no ha reconocido y utilizado el tag xml del archivo estandar del tomcat.
Y tambien significa que tengo que investigar como se crea el datasource para este seudo servidor, (el que esta sirviendo de investigador soy yo ) y mas encima tendre que escribir nuevamente el tag adecuado con sus correspondientes parametros.
(que posiblemente no servira con el tomcat del hosting)
Perdiendo tiempo y esfuerzo en un servidor que evidentemente se aparta de los marcos ya definidos por la comunidad y teniendo que atarme a los designios de una empresa evidentemente interesada en imponer sus pautas e ideas de como debe ser el mundo y como debemos trabajar (yo no pedi el glassfish).
Volvamos a san Google. encuentro el enlace de un perico que parece saber del tema y se manda el medio ni que post en el foro. con varios datasource de ejemplo y mareando como el aroma de un pescado al sol (lease sun GlassFish), ambos datasources usan una nomenclatura parecida a los antiguos datasource del tomcat, uno con nombres y el otro con direcciones ip.
¡Que peste!
¿y de esto que sera util, que necesario y que suficiente?
Tengo dolor en la boca del estomago, debo corregir esta aplicacion pronto y estoy realmente deprimido. Parece que volver al netbeans 5.5.1 es el unico camino viable. (continuara...)
Posdata: Si conocen algun ide que se integre bien con el tomcat y no cueste un ojo de la cara ....ya saben.
Exito total.
Y procedo a instalar netbeans..............!!!Queeeee¡¡¡¡¡
¿El Netbeans ya no viene con el tomcat?....
Bueno lo instalo solo y lo asocio al tomcat, todo bien hasta la compilacion, debugear o ejecutar es imposible, eternamente, no hay permiso para crear archivos de LOG, Siempre es la misma caida, acudo a san google, y no hay nada solo preguntas como la mia.
Bien ¿y como se hace ahora?
Ahora viene con el GlassFish un servidor que es de la Sun, no como el Tomcat que pertenece a la comunidad Apache.
MMMmmmm....supongo que no habra problemas.
Craso error, como toda aplicacion web de verdad, tiene que tener un mecanismo para hacer uso del pool de conecciones pues los proveedores de hosting lo exigen, la mia tambien lo tiene (lo mas estandar posible).
Compila sin problemas, y procedo a debugear........¡¡¡¡OHHHHH!!! SE CAE ¿?
Cuando hace el lookup se cae. Reviso y encuentro que el netbeans a generado un archivo sun-web.xml
¿Que onda? dice que hay un datasource pero no tiene ninguno de los parametros cuidadosamente elegidos para crear el web.xml estandar (donde esta el datasource) que se necesita con el tomcat, ¿Que significa esto?
Significa que no ha reconocido y utilizado el tag xml del archivo estandar del tomcat.
Y tambien significa que tengo que investigar como se crea el datasource para este seudo servidor, (el que esta sirviendo de investigador soy yo ) y mas encima tendre que escribir nuevamente el tag adecuado con sus correspondientes parametros.
(que posiblemente no servira con el tomcat del hosting)
Perdiendo tiempo y esfuerzo en un servidor que evidentemente se aparta de los marcos ya definidos por la comunidad y teniendo que atarme a los designios de una empresa evidentemente interesada en imponer sus pautas e ideas de como debe ser el mundo y como debemos trabajar (yo no pedi el glassfish).
Volvamos a san Google. encuentro el enlace de un perico que parece saber del tema y se manda el medio ni que post en el foro. con varios datasource de ejemplo y mareando como el aroma de un pescado al sol (lease sun GlassFish), ambos datasources usan una nomenclatura parecida a los antiguos datasource del tomcat, uno con nombres y el otro con direcciones ip.
¡Que peste!
¿y de esto que sera util, que necesario y que suficiente?
Tengo dolor en la boca del estomago, debo corregir esta aplicacion pronto y estoy realmente deprimido. Parece que volver al netbeans 5.5.1 es el unico camino viable. (continuara...)
Posdata: Si conocen algun ide que se integre bien con el tomcat y no cueste un ojo de la cara ....ya saben.
Comentarios